Paul Yates has sustained a highly original creative output across poetry, painting and filmmaking for over five decades. His poetry has been published in various translations, his films have won international awards and his paintings feature in key private, public and Royal collections.

To mark his seventieth birthday his Selected Poems, 1967 – 2023, will be released in 2024. Arranged in reverse chronological order this selection allows us to travel back in time to Yates’ earliest extant writing revealing the breadth and depth of his poetic journey.

The work has been created by Dublin-based Slater Design who have been equally creative, producing a beautifully rendered volume with inspired layouts and a daring use of colours and textures.

Yates’ Patron, Lord Glentoran remarks,

“The deft setting and spacing of the poems on the page, the high-quality printing, binding (and slipcase on the limited edition), make this book a true pleasure to handle and read. Content, form and function in perfect harmony.}

Arranged in reverse chronological order, this selection allows us to travel back in time to Yates’ earliest extant work and experience the full breadth and depth of his poetic journey. Yates’ poetry delights and intrigues the heart and the mind in equal measure, a most original voice, sui generis.”

Hardcover – limited edition of 111 in slipcase – signed in monogram and numbered by author.
